Dental  C+ Files / Explorer Files / C-Type Files  1.1 Specifications & Package StandardComplete Sizes21mm: #06, #08, #10, #12.5, #15, #06-10 Mixed, #08-15 Mixed25mm: #06, #08, #10, #12.5, #15, #06-10 Mixed, #08-15 MixedBasic SpecificationPacking: 6 pcs per board / boxRegular Length: 21mm, 25mmUniversal Shipping StandardSingle box: 10×6×2cm, Gross Weight: 0.065kg100 boxes per carton: 40×30×20cm, Gross Weight: 0.68kg500 boxes per carton: 50×40×30cm, Gross Weight: 3.4kgNote: Weight and size may fluctuate within ±5% due to different lengths and batches.1.2 MaterialMade of medical-grade premium stainless steel with precise heat treatment. It features moderate hardness, excellent toughness, corrosion resistance and high temperature resistance. Repeated sterilization is available, not easy to deform or fracture.1.3 Structural FeaturesInstrument Name: C+ File / Explorer File / C-Type FileInstrument Type: Hand endodontic file for calcified canal negotiationCore Structure: Pyramid ultra-hard tip, flexible shank; high mirror polished surface; square section for anti-deformation; ISO color-coded handle with rubber stop position for accurate working length marking.1.4 Product AdvantagesPyramid tip with strong penetration to break calcified dentin and locate canal orifices quickly.3mm reinforced tip design, balanced hardness and flexibility, suitable for curved and complex canals.Smooth polished surface, low friction and excellent debris removal.Radiopaque design for clear X-ray positioning and working length measurement.High anti-deformation square structure to avoid excessive cutting and improve safety.Two optional lengths to meet clinical needs of anterior and posterior teeth.1.5 Main UsesInitial negotiation and opening for calcified, blocked and obliterated root canals.Root canal retreatment and secondary preparation for residual filling canals.Exploration of narrow fine canals and establishment of glide path.Treatment of molars with curved and severely calcified apical segments.1.6 Operation MethodCheck files for deformation, rust or damage before use.Lubricate with EDTA for softening calcified tissue.Operate with slight rotation and gentle insertion; withdraw immediately when resistance occurs.Operate step by step, skip sizes is prohibited.Pre-bend properly for curved canals to reduce perforation risk.1.7 Sterilization & StorageSupport autoclave sterilization below 126℃ for repeated use.Clean thoroughly by ultrasonic washing after use, then dry and sterilize.Discard damaged, bent or corroded files in time.Store in dry, ventilated environment with humidity ≤80%, avoid extrusion and direct sunlight.1.8 Clinical PerformanceIdeal for molars with curved and calcified apical segments when ultrasonic tools are limited.Clinical Data:K-file combined with EDTA: 50.4% success rateC+ File combined with EDTA: 83.8% high success rate with fewer complications.Hard tip + flexible shank design reduces file separation, ledge and root perforation effectively.1.9 Clinical CaseSeverely Calcified Curved Molar RetreatmentThe mandibular molar presented complete apical obliteration.#10 C+ File (21mm) combined with EDTA was used for gradual negotiation.The root canal pathway was established successfully.Complete obturation with no postoperative pain or apical lesions.2. Dental Stainless Steel D-FINDERS Files(Calcified Curved Root Canal Hand Files, Hand Lifting & Press Operation)2.1 Specifications & Package StandardCommon Sizes: #06, #08, #10, #15Length: 21mm, 25mm, 28mm, 31mmPacking: 6 pcs/boUniversal Shipping StandardSingle box: 10×6×2cm, Gross Weight: 0.065kg100 boxes: 40×30×20cm, Gross Weight: 0.68kg500 boxes: 50×40×30cm, Gross Weight: 3.4kg2.2 MaterialMedical-grade high-toughness stainless steel, high temperature and corrosion resistant.Durable after repeated autoclaving, no rust or aging.2.3 Structural FeaturesInstrument Name: D-FINDERS File / D-Type FileInstrument Type: Special hand file for narrow & calcified canal negotiationCore Structure: Unique D-shaped cross-section with 8-thread design; high strength and toughness; reduced cutting power with smooth round tip.Core Purpose: Negotiation of narrow, calcified, curved and malformed root canals, debris cleaning and apical pathway establishment.Operation: Vertical lifting movement only, rotation angle ≤30°.Application: Dental clinic, pet hospital, laboratory and medical institution for complex root canal treatment.2.4 Product AdvantagesD-shaped section improves file strength and fracture resistance by 1.5 times than ordinary files.Low cutting design prevents root perforation, ledge and canal morphological damage.Weak point penetration principle, safe negotiation without aggressive cutting.Large chip removal space, anti-jamming for blocked narrow canals.High flexibility, high temperature resistance and stable disinfection performance.2.5 Main UsesFor exploration, negotiation and basic shaping of narrow, calcified and curved root canals.2.6 Operation MethodOnly vertical up-and-down lifting movement, forced rotation is forbidden.Penetrate calcified areas slowly with slight movement under resistance.Pre-bend files to fit curved canals for better accessibility.After reaching the apical area, use RT Files or flexible files for final canal preparation.2.7 Safety FeaturesMore than 30% of root canals have calcification and curvature clinically.D-FINDERS avoids over-cutting and maintains original canal morphology.Clear tactile feedback, easy operation for beginners.2.8 PrecautionsHand use only, do not connect to rotary handpiece.Inspect before each use, discard defective files immediately.Autoclave below 126℃ after thorough cleaning.Avoid long-term stress and violent bending to prevent metal fatigue.2.9 Clinical CaseCurved Narrow Anterior Canal NegotiationPersistent apical inflammation with mid-canal calcification.Pre-bent D-FINDERS File operated by vertical lifting.Calcified area penetrated safely, complete three-dimensional obturation with inflammation eliminated.2.10 Difference Between K Files & D-FINDERS FilesOrdinary K Files: Strong cutting force, easy deformation and jamming in curved or calcified canals, high risk of perforation.D-FINDERS Files: D-shaped high fracture resistance, low cutting performance, focus on safe negotiation, ideal for complex curved and calcified root canals.3. Comparison of Full Series Endodontic Hand FilesK File: General preparation, square section, for straight & mild curved canalsH File: High cutting force, pull-only operation, for straight canal debris removalR File (Reamer): Sparse thread, rotary cutting for narrow initial glide pathS File (Spreader): Smooth non-cutting tip, for cold gutta-percha lateral condensationP File (Plugger): Blunt tip, for vertical compaction of complex curved canalsC+ File: Hard tip & flexible shank, for severe calcification and root retreatmentD-FINDERS File: D-type anti-break design, safe negotiation for narrow curved calcified canals
